In this paper we consider several conditions for sequences of points in M(H ∞) and establish relations between them. We show that every interpolating sequence for QA of nontrivial points in the corona of H ∞ is a thin sequence for H ∞, which satisfies an additional topological condition. The discrete sequences in the Shilov boundary of H ∞ necessarily satisfy the same condition.
